desculpas info.
Tips to remember:
• Notice that “desculpas” contains the root “culpa,” which means “fault” or “blame.” Think of it as taking the blame away—by apologizing, you dissolve the “culpa.”
• Its similarity to the Spanish “disculpas” can help you recall the meaning in Portuguese.
Explanations:
• “Desculpas” is used to express an apology or excuse. It acknowledges a fault and asks for forgiveness. The term covers both formal and informal contexts.
• It can refer to both sincere apologies and sometimes to excuses that attempt to justify a mistake.
Other words that mean the same thing:
• “Perdão” – literally means “forgiveness” and is often used in similar contexts.
• “Pedido de desculpas” – a phrase meaning “an apology” or “a request for forgiveness.”
Alternate meanings and slang:
• In informal speech, “desculpas” might sometimes be used in a sarcastic way when someone gives an excuse that isn’t taken seriously. For example, a listener might remark, “Ah, que desculpas!” implying disbelief.
Example sentences:
1. “Minhas desculpas por ter chegado atrasado.”
Translation: “My apologies for arriving late.”
2. “Ele deu suas desculpas, mas o problema continuou.”
Translation: “He offered his apologies, but the problem continued.”
3. “Não aceite desculpas esfarrapadas quando o compromisso é sério.”
Translation: “Don’t accept flimsy excuses when the matter is serious.”
